Ancient Roman Iridescent Glass King Beads Estimated Era: 1800s to earlyProduct Description: This strand features Roman beads (iridescent beads) dating back to 100 BCE to 300 CE. These beads have developed a unique iridescence, a shimmering effect in silver and peacock colors, due to the glass being buried underground for centuries. Specifications: Origin: Alexandria (modern day Egypt) Size: Length: 55cm Central Bead Size: 14mm x 12mm Note: As an antique item, please be aware that there may be scratches, cracks, or chips.
